Google Voice International Rates

Google Voice is popular because it connects directly to your Google account and integrates with Gmail and Android. But rates vary significantly by country:

  • Mexico landlines: $0.02/min
  • Mexico mobiles: $0.07/min
  • India: $0.01/min
  • UK: $0.01/min landlines, $0.03/min mobiles
  • Colombia: $0.02–$0.04/min depending on line type

While rates are competitive, there are some drawbacks:

  • Billing only in USD via Google Payments.
  • Account suspensions are common if unusual call patterns appear.
  • Not ideal for businesses needing multiple users.
